Why This Works

Chopping the chicken, bacon, and lettuce into genuinely small, uniform pieces, rather than roughly cutting them, is what lets the ranch bind everything into a cohesive filling. Large chunks of chicken or whole lettuce leaves just slide right out of the bread, while a fine chop lets the ranch coat and hold every piece together.

Step-by-Step

Finely chop the cooked chicken, crispy bacon, and lettuce into small, even pieces. Dice the tomato small as well, this keeps it from making the sandwich soggy in large wet chunks.

In a large bowl, combine the chopped chicken, bacon, lettuce, and tomato with the shredded cheddar. Add the ranch dressing and toss everything together until well coated and evenly combined.

Taste and adjust the seasoning, adding a pinch of salt, pepper, or extra ranch if needed. The mixture should be cohesive enough to scoop without falling apart.

Toast the bread lightly if you like, then pile the chopped filling generously onto one slice and top with the other. Slice in half and serve.

Tips

  • Chop everything genuinely small, this is what keeps the filling together.
  • Dice the tomato small to avoid a soggy sandwich.
  • Toast the bread for extra structure and a nicer bite.
  • Use rotisserie chicken to save time.
  • Adjust the ranch to taste, some brands are more concentrated than others.

Storage

Refrigerator: store the filling separately from the bread for up to 3 days.

Freezer: not recommended, the mayo-based ranch and fresh vegetables don’t freeze well.

Reheating: this is meant to be served cold, no reheating necessary.

Make Ahead

The filling can be made a day or two ahead and stored in the fridge, just assemble the sandwich fresh so the bread doesn’t get soggy.

Finely chopped chicken, bacon, and vegetables bound together with ranch for a sandwich filling that stays put.

Ingredients

  • 1.5 cups cooked chicken, finely chopped

  • 4 slices bacon, cooked and finely chopped

  • 1 cup lettuce, finely chopped

  • 1 small tomato, diced small

  • 1/2 cup shredded cheddar

  • 1/3 cup ranch dressing

  • 4 slices bread

  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Directions

  • Finely chop chicken, bacon, and lettuce. Dice the tomato small.
  • Combine chicken, bacon, lettuce, tomato, and cheddar in a large bowl.
  • Add ranch dressing and toss until well coated and cohesive.
  • Season to taste with salt and pepper.
  • Toast the bread if desired, then pile filling onto one slice and top with the other.
  • Slice in half and serve.

Notes

    Chop everything finely and uniformly so the ranch can properly bind the filling together.
